Recent News Social Security Fairness Act Update Texas AFT Retirees help with ACE program By providing a shared education agenda, research, news and information, Texas AFT empowers members to discuss educational priorities with their elected leaders and make change. These ACE members then join a chorus of their colleagues in other states to discuss education priorities with policy-makers in order to bring the Movement for Change to Congress. “Texas AFT always has kept it pretty easy to keep up with what’s coming down the pike thanks to the Hotline and Texas Teacher,” Valdez said. “But you don’t have to be a political scholar to be an effective ACE member – that’s the beauty of the program. As professionals, parents and grandparents, we can add a richness and depth to the education conversations taking place in Washington that’s been lacking.” If you’re interested in joining an ACE team, please contact Jennifer Rodriguez at jrodriguez@texasaft.org or call her at 800-222-3827. |
